Abstract
Verifying mathematical statements by interactive theorem provers often requires algebraic computation. Since many Mechanized Mathematical Systems (MMS) support the OpenMath standard, we propose to link the HOL Light theorem prover to other MMSs via OpenMath. In particular, we present an interface between HOL Light and Mathematica enabling HOL Light users to evaluate arithmetic, transcendental and linear algebraic expressions, using Mathematica.
This is a preview of subscription content, log in via an institution.
Buying options
Tax calculation will be finalised at checkout
Purchases are for personal use only
Learn about institutional subscriptionsNotes
- 1.
- 2.
- 3.
- 4.
- 5.
- 6.
- 7.
- 8.
- 9.
- 10.
- 11.
- 12.
- 13.
References
Adams, A., Dunstan, M.N., Gottliebsen, H., Kelsey, T., Martin, U., Owre, S.: Computer algebra meets automated theorem proving: integrating maple and PVS. In: Boulton, R.J., Jackson, P.B. (eds.) TPHOLs 2001. LNCS, vol. 2152, pp. 27–42. Springer, Heidelberg (2001)
Bauer, A., et al.: Analytica - an experiment in combining theorem proving and symbolic computation. JAR 21(3), 295–325 (1998)
Ballarin, C., et al.: Theorems and Algorithms: An Interface between Isabelle and Maple. In: ISSAC, pp. 150–157. ACM (1995)
Caprotti, O., Cohen, A.M.: Integrating computational and deduction systems using OpenMath. ENTCS 23(3), 469–480 (1999)
Caprotti, O., Cohen, A.M., Riem, M.: Java phrasebooks for computer algebra and automated deduction. SIGSAM Bulltin 34, 33–37 (2000)
Harrison, J., Théry, L.: A skeptic’s approach to combining HOL and maple. JAR 21, 279–294 (1998)
Kaliszyk, C., Wiedijk, F.: Certified computer algebra on top of an interactive theorem prover. In: Kauers, M., Kerber, M., Miner, R., Windsteiger, W. (eds.) MKM/CALCULEMUS 2007. LNCS (LNAI), vol. 4573, pp. 94–105. Springer, Heidelberg (2007)
Afshar, S.K., et al.: formal analysis of optical systems. MCS 8(1), 39–70 (2014)
Seddiki, O.: Linking HOL Light to Mathematica using OpenMath. Master’s thesis, Concordia University, Montreal, QC, Canada, October 2014
Windsteiger, W.: Theorema 2.0: a graphical user interface for a mathematical assistant system. CEUR Workshop Proceedings, vol. 118, pp. 73–81 (2012)
Author information
Authors and Affiliations
Corresponding author
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2015 Springer International Publishing Switzerland
About this paper
Cite this paper
Seddiki, O., Dunchev, C., Khan-Afshar, S., Tahar, S. (2015). Enabling Symbolic and Numerical Computations in HOL Light . In: Kerber, M., Carette, J., Kaliszyk, C., Rabe, F., Sorge, V. (eds) Intelligent Computer Mathematics. CICM 2015. Lecture Notes in Computer Science(), vol 9150. Springer, Cham. https://doi.org/10.1007/978-3-319-20615-8_27
Download citation
DOI: https://doi.org/10.1007/978-3-319-20615-8_27
Published:
Publisher Name: Springer, Cham
Print ISBN: 978-3-319-20614-1
Online ISBN: 978-3-319-20615-8
eBook Packages: Computer ScienceComputer Science (R0)